Open Rank - Tenure-Track Faculty Position in Journalism and Mass Communications - Focus on AI
The University of South Carolina recognizes the transformative potential of Artificial Intelligence and is seeking a full‑time tenure‑track faculty member (Assistant, Associate, or Full Professor) whose research focuses on AI within mediated communication.

Job Summary
In this Presidential‑funded hire, the candidate will explore AI in media contexts such as extended reality, e‑gaming, web 3.0, computer vision, bots, large language models, image/video generation, blockchain, software development, and emerging content tools. The new hire will join a collegial faculty and contribute scholarly work in the School of Journalism and Mass Communications (SJMC) core areas.
